Ben – singing, cello and piano teacher

Ben is a cellist and singer based in the village of Wheatley in Oxfordshire. He studied for a BA in Music at the University of Bristol, where he was awarded the Sir Thomas Beecham Scholarship. He then went on to complete a PGDip in Music Performance at the Royal Welsh College of Music and Drama, which was generously supported by the Elizabeth Eagle Bott Memorial Fund Award. Ben holds DipABRSM qualifications in cello and singing and also has grade 8 piano. Ben is a qualified teacher and enjoys working with young people. His engaging and supportive lessons help students at all stages of their musical journey to make progress. He would be delighted to receive enquiries from prospective students.
